Re: Bug: Discontigmem virt_to_page() [Alpha,ARM,Mips64?]

Andrea Arcangeli (andrea@suse.de)
Thu, 2 May 2002 01:17:50 +0200


On Wed, May 01, 2002 at 11:05:47AM -0700, Jesse Barnes wrote:
> On Wed, May 01, 2002 at 04:23:41AM +0200, Andrea Arcangeli wrote:
> > What's the advantage? And after you can have more than one mem_map,
> > after you added this "vector", then each mem_map will match a
> > discontigmem pgdat. Tell me a numa machine where there's an hole in the
> > middle of a node. The holes are always intra-node, never within the
> > nodes themself. So the nonlinear-numa should fallback to the stright
>
> Just FYI, there _are_ many NUMA machines with memory holes in the
> middle of a node. Check out the discontig patch at
> http://sf.net/projects/discontig for more info.

so ia64 is one of those archs with a ram layout with huge holes in the
middle of the ram of the nodes? I'd be curious to know what's the
hardware advantage of designing the ram layout in such a way, compared
to all other numa archs that I deal with. Also if you know other archs
with huge holes in the middle of the ram of the nodes I'd be curious to
know about them too. thanks for the interesting info!

Andrea
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/